OBITUARY Tom G. McFadden, 74, a farmer and rancher of Glory community, Rt. 4, Paris, died Monday at 8:30 pm in St. Joseph's Hospital here, after about two months illness. A lifelong resident of Glory community, Tom McFadden was born May 15, 1896, son of Steve and Ella Belle (Allen) McFadden. He attended school at the old Glory school and was a member of the Baptist Church. A World War I veteran, he belonged to the American Legion, and formerly, to the Odd Fellows Lodge. Mr. McFadden leaves his wife, the former Annie Mae Mathews, whom he married May 3, 1923; two daughters, Mrs. Virginia Belle (James) Hargroves, Rt. 4, Paris, and Mrs. Sue (Thomas) Peters, Rt. 1, Cooper; seven other descendants. Also a brother and four sisters: Wes McFadden, Paris; Mrs. C. L. Clark, Paris; Mrs. Olen Nesbitt, Dallas; Mrs. L. D. Adams, Rt. 3, Paris, and Mrs. O. J. Stewart, Lubbock. --from The Paris News, Tuesday, May 26, 1970, page 7
